    Nikki Goldbeck’s Vegan Breakfast Recipes and Tips

    Published: Jun 3, 2012 · Updated: Aug 18, 2021 · This post may contain affiliate links.

    A healthy day starts with breakfast. It is important to eat something sustaining in the morning. Following are some of our favorite vegan breakfast choices. But first, here are some pointers you can use regardless of whether you eat your morning meal at home or out. Keep in mind that while there are some dishes that are thought of as typical breakfast fare, in fact most foods that are good for you are good for you at any time of day. 

    • Carbohydrate-dominant foods such as bagels, rolls, toast, and pastries are typical of many breakfasts. Be sure to balance your carbohydrates with protein.
    • Choose cereals, breadstuffs, crackers, pancakes, and such made from whole grains. Top cereal with ground flaxseed and wheat germ, ingredients that should also be included when making your own baked goods.
    • Eat cereal with soy yogurt or soy milk, rather than rice, oat, hemp or nut-based milks, which are all low in protein.
    • Add nuts and seeds to cereals to boost the protein.
    • Try to include vegetables at breakfast: a slice of tomato, cucumber, sprouts and/or lettuce added to the filling on a bagel or sandwich; mushroom, peppers, onions, leftover vegetables, and the like in tofu scrambles.
    • Include fresh fruit on cereal, pancakes or in nut butter sandwiches.

    Finally, just as breakfast needn't be limited to traditional foods, the recipes here don’t have to be reserved for the morning.
